Nurse Practitioner / Physician Assistant | Macomb | Trauma Surgery | Contingent | Days
Position Overview
Henry Ford Health System is seeking a contingent Nurse Practitioner or Physician Assistant to join our Trauma Surgery team at Henry Ford Macomb Hospital. This role provides inpatient care for trauma and surgical patients, including patient assessment, diagnosis, treatment planning, consultations, daily rounding, and care coordination. The APP will work collaboratively with trauma surgeons, physicians, nurses, and multidisciplinary team members to ensure safe, efficient, and high-quality patient care. This contingent day shift position requires weekend coverage, has no call responsibilities, and offers the opportunity to practice in a fast-paced trauma surgery environment while caring for a diverse and complex patient population.

Qualifications
- 1 year of Trauma experience as an APP required
- NP or PA graduate from an accredited program
- Current (or in-process) Michigan licensure
- National certification (ANCC, AANP, or NCCPA)
- BLS required; ACLS required (or obtained after hire)
